![]() | When I began the process of designing the logo for DPAC, I knew they had two major themes they wanted to incorporate. They wanted to convey the idea that parents can also be teachers, to reflect a series of videos they have, and the concept of parents bring involved in their children’s education. They had previously used an apple in one of their videos and wanted to incorporate that into the design. There had been a photograph on the previous DPAC website of a parent reading with a child. I thought that was a perfect image as a starting off point. I immediately thought of the idea of a single line drawing that way the parent child and book could actually be physically connected, to represent the parents involvement. The line starts at the left hand of the child and winds its way into the book and then into and around the parent. The next thing I did was play with this icon in relation to the apple. In the end the most natural placement seemed to be to place the child and parent inside a large apple, as if they are enveloped by the larger theme of parent as teacher. Bronwen Kyffin
